Birmingham, Spring 1968. A young homosexual meets a grisly death – killer unknown – one of several such deaths in recent months. Collins, now promoted to Detective Sergeant, and his mentor, the smallest policeman in Birmingham, Detective Constable Clark, are convinced these deaths are linked, and set out to bring the serial killer to justice.
At the same time, the sands are shifting in the politics of Birmingham’s gangland. As Collins and Clark, assisted by Agnes Winter, Collins’ landlady and lover, seek to unravel this mystery, they find themselves up against some of the most vicious and dangerous killers they have yet encountered.
And if that isn’t enough, both Collins and Clark find themselves having to cope with some radical changes in their personal lives.
The third in Jim McGrath's series of Collins & Clark stories, featuring an unlikely pair of police officers working in the Black Country. A right bostin adventure.
